Keystone is Recalling It's 2017-2018 Cougar for Stabilizer Jacks May Detach from Frame in Transit
Stabilizer Jacks may Detach from Frame in Transit
Summary
Keystone RV Company (Keystone) is recalling certain 2017-2018 Keystone Cougar western edition recreational trailers. The stabilizer jacks may not have been properly welded to the chassis frame, possibly resulting in the jacks detaching from the trailer during transit.
Remedy
Keystone will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the mounting of the four stabilizer jacks and install appropriate fasteners, free of charge. The recall is expected to begin November 20, 2017. Owners may contact Keystone customer service at 1-866-425-4369. Keystone's number for this recall is 17-306.

I think there may be some confusion in the recall number. Recall 17V363 does not apply to any Keystone product. That recall can be viewed at this website: https://static.nhtsa.gov/odi/rcl/201...7V363-6177.PDF

It involves an Eldorado Mobility Van and concerns the air bags on that vehicle.

The recall on Cougar stabilizer jacks is recall 17V 673 and can be viewed at this website: http://www.keystonerv.com/media/9113...acks_-_web.pdf From the documentation, recall 17V 673 affects 2017 and 2018 Cougar Western Edition fifth wheels and travel trailers. The serial numbers of affected units are listed in the recall linked above.

There are no Passport brand travel trailers involved in recall 17V 673.

You can view all recalls involving all Keystone products at this website: http://www.keystonerv.com/customer-s...-notifications When you open the website, click on the brand of RV you want to check and all recalls applicable to that brand will be listed.

Recall 17V 673 involves stabilizer jacks installed on the applicable Cougar Western Edition trailers listed in the recall. Per the discussion several months ago on this forum, the recall involved changing the bolts and nuts that attach the stabilizer jacks to the frame mount. Apparently some have been loosening and could present a hazard if the jacks fall off the mount while towing.

Again, this recall does not involve any Passport trailers.
